Transaction 153791730ea5f12a02106f10b9c5ceb7592f2602450a83035fd017ddd367c90e
1 Input
1 Output
-
153791730ea5f12a02106f10b9c5ceb7592f2602450a83035fd017ddd367c90e:0
- value
- 67064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85855fa036152762714a34a17edff31223cb6f0f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DAzeUDuRPXzpVw39tuBZWq8PvmxeYNfDK